A Quality Systems Analyst is required for this business, that are delivering a significant package of Civil Works at Hinkley Point C in Taunton.

The Quality Systems Analyst will support the Quality Systems team with:

  • Producing data analytics, alignment and visualisation of outputs.
  • Reporting results and analysis from multiple digital quality systems to internal senior management and stakeholders.
  • Developing, maintaining, and improving data analytics dashboards and reports using tools like Qlik Sense and Power BI to provide meaningful insights into quality performance and help to drive efficiency across the board.
  • Ensuring data accuracy, completeness, and consistency across all systems, helping to drive improvements in both data gathering methods and processes.
  • Establishing strong working relationships with all key stakeholders and leading projects from initial scoping requirements and development all the way through to final delivery.

This is a site-based role and requires you to be able to discuss IT systems and architecture, data formats & systems integration opportunities with both technical and non-technical colleagues.

Requirements:

  • Familiarity with SQL and Python (preferable, but not essential).
  • Understanding of Data Visualisation tools (knowledge of Qlik Sense or Power BI is preferable).
  • Enjoy working with large datasets.
  • Be comfortable working with tabular data in CSV format, Excel etc. and proficient in Microsoft O365.

This role is for immediate start.
